package handler
import (
"strconv"
"with_you/internal/dto"
"with_you/internal/model"
"with_you/internal/pkg/response"
"with_you/internal/service"
"github.com/gin-gonic/gin"
)
type VerificationHandler struct {
verificationService service.VerificationService
}
func NewVerificationHandler(verificationService service.VerificationService) *VerificationHandler {
return &VerificationHandler{
verificationService: verificationService,
}
}
func (h *VerificationHandler) SubmitVerification(c *gin.Context) {
userID, exists := c.Get("user_id")
if !exists {
response.Unauthorized(c, "未授权")
return
}
var req dto.SubmitVerificationRequest
if err := c.ShouldBindJSON(&req); err != nil {
response.BadRequest(c, "请求参数错误: "+err.Error())
return
}
record, err := h.verificationService.SubmitVerification(
c.Request.Context(),
userID.(string),
model.UserIdentity(req.Identity),
req.RealName,
req.StudentID,
req.EmployeeID,
req.Department,
req.ProofMaterials,
)
if err != nil {
response.HandleError(c, err, "提交认证申请失败")
return
}
response.Success(c, convertVerificationRecordToResponse(record))
}
func (h *VerificationHandler) GetVerificationStatus(c *gin.Context) {
userID, exists := c.Get("user_id")
if !exists {
response.Unauthorized(c, "未授权")
return
}
status, err := h.verificationService.GetVerificationStatus(c.Request.Context(), userID.(string))
if err != nil {
response.HandleError(c, err, "获取认证状态失败")
return
}
response.Success(c, &dto.VerificationStatusResponse{
Identity: status.Identity,
VerificationStatus: status.VerificationStatus,
HasPendingRequest: status.HasPendingRequest,
LatestRecord: convertVerificationRecordToResponse(status.LatestRecord),
})
}
func (h *VerificationHandler) GetVerificationRecords(c *gin.Context) {
userID, exists := c.Get("user_id")
if !exists {
response.Unauthorized(c, "未授权")
return
}
page, _ := strconv.Atoi(c.DefaultQuery("page", "1"))
pageSize, _ := strconv.Atoi(c.DefaultQuery("page_size", "10"))
if page <= 0 {
page = 1
}
if pageSize <= 0 || pageSize > 50 {
pageSize = 10
}
records, total, err := h.verificationService.GetVerificationRecords(c.Request.Context(), userID.(string), page, pageSize)
if err != nil {
response.HandleError(c, err, "获取认证记录失败")
return
}
responses := make([]*dto.VerificationRecordResponse, len(records))
for i, record := range records {
responses[i] = convertVerificationRecordToResponse(record)
}
response.Paginated(c, responses, total, page, pageSize)
}
func convertVerificationRecordToResponse(record *model.VerificationRecord) *dto.VerificationRecordResponse {
if record == nil {
return nil
}
resp := &dto.VerificationRecordResponse{
ID: record.ID,
UserID: record.UserID,
Identity: string(record.Identity),
Status: string(record.Status),
RealName: record.RealName,
StudentID: record.StudentID,
EmployeeID: record.EmployeeID,
Department: record.Department,
ProofMaterials: record.ProofMaterials,
CreatedAt: dto.FormatTime(record.CreatedAt),
UpdatedAt: dto.FormatTime(record.UpdatedAt),
}
if record.ReviewedAt != nil {
resp.ReviewedAt = dto.FormatTime(*record.ReviewedAt)
}
if record.ReviewedBy != nil {
resp.ReviewedBy = *record.ReviewedBy
}
if record.RejectReason != "" {
resp.RejectReason = record.RejectReason
}
return resp
}
